Agrivoltaics creates ideal microclimates where shade-tolerant crops can thrive with 20-30% less water consumption. Leafy greens, root vegetables, and berries are among the top performers in solar panel farming systems. Japan currently leads with over 2,000 agrivoltaic farms growing more than 120. . Solar panels don't just produce electricity—they create shade, reduce temperature fluctuations, and shield crops from extreme weather. According to the 2024 PV Lifetime Annual Report, modules from companies like Jinko, Trina, Q Cells, LG, and LONGi show median annual degradation rates of about 0. 6 percent, with most of the power loss occurring in the first year. . This gradual decline in power production is known as solar panel degradation. .
